Ok, I know this is a flower and an idea that has been done before. I was playing with this shot for a local camera club which had a theme for flowers that we have to turn photo's in at in the middle of the month. So I just wanted to do something different for the "Flower" theme of the club and it just happened to fall within the dates of this challenge as well.

great shot, one of my favorites love the fact that this looks like some sort of special effect when in fact it si just the concave shape of the droplets that make the effect, and clever to use a round flower as the subject, which is only revealed in the droplets since the actual flower is out of focus in this shot.
